On 2015-01-09 the CPSC announced a recall of Metabo Ergo series 6-inch angle grinders by Metabo, citing the on/off switch can stick in the "On" position, posing a laceration hazard.

Product
Metabo Ergo series 6-inch angle grinders | This recall involves Metabo W14-150 Ergo series 6-inch medium angle grinders. The angle grinders have a green body, a black and red handle, and a silver head and wheel guard. The grinders measure about 16 inches long by 4 inches wide by 5 inches deep, have a 6-inch wheel capacity and weigh about eight pounds. Metabo is printed on the handle and Metabo 14-150 Ergo is printed on the side of the grinder. The grinders are used for grinding and cutting metal. Model numbers include 06251421 and 06251441 and serial numbers include 3010000001 through 4020031488 for both models. The model and serial numbers are located on the rating plate on the right side of the tool.
Reason
The on/off switch can stick in the "On" position, posing a laceration hazard.
